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Drain: Different types of drains (e.g., kitchen sink, bathroom sink, shower drain) have varying installation complexities and costs.
- Material Used: The choice of materials, such as PVC, cast iron, or copper, can significantly impact the overall expense.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Green Bay, WI can vary, affecting the total installation cost.
- Complexity of Installation: More complex installations, such as those requiring extensive plumbing work or modifications to existing structures, will cost more.
- Permits and Inspections: Any required permits or inspections by local authorities can add to the overall cost.
- Accessibility: If the area where the drain is being installed is difficult to access, this can increase labor time and costs.
- Existing Plumbing Condition: The state of the existing plumbing system can influence the cost, with older or damaged systems potentially requiring more work.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Green Bay, WI) |
---|---|
Kitchen Sink Drain Installation | $200 - $500 |
Bathroom Sink Drain Installation | $150 - $400 |
Shower Drain Installation | $300 - $700 |
Toilet Drain Installation | $250 - $600 |
Bathtub Drain Installation | $350 - $800 |
Sewer Line Installation | $3,000 - $6,000 |
Drain Repair | $100 - $400 |
Drain Cleaning | $100 - $300 |
